At Criteo, our culture is as unique as it is diverse. From our offices around the world or from home, our incredible team of 2,700 Criteos collaborates to develop an open and inclusive environment. We aim to create a place where people can grow and learn from each other while having a meaningful impact. We work together to achieve our goals, push boundaries, and share successes. All of this supports us in our mission to power the world’s marketers with trusted and impactful advertising.
All new Criteo products are built in a self-service first perspective, which help us collect client's feedbacks as quickly as possible to make them autonomous. In particular, in order to extend our reach, we are always looking for new ways to onboard clients and partners. This can be by making the setup of your first Criteo Ads easy as a breeze, or by providing developers who wants to use our APIs all the tools they need to build and manage their applications.
The API Developer Experience team is building the applications and framework that make the Criteo API possible. Our focus on developers is both internal and external: building a usable & consistent public API should be made trivial for our internal teams, using the Criteo API should be seamless and powerful.
What you'll do
Get the functional needs from Product, from R&D teams looking to expose APIs and from our API Guild recommendations on the shape of APIs.
Iterate with UI/UX to design user friendly interfaces,
Implement what has been designed,
Test the applications with unitary, integration and end to end tests,
Review code of team members to ensure we commit only high-quality code that will stand the test of time,
Interact with multiple multi-cultural R&D teams to ensure the right communication between the client-facing applications and the other Criteo systems,
Continuously deploy the applications,
This is only part of the job. Using the information collected through meetups and conferences, you will strengthen our systems by building a state-of-the-art application, whether in terms of framework or library, or in terms of best practices (testing, continuous integration/deployment strategies).
Our current tech stack is built using C#/ASP.NET Core on the back-end, as well as Angular on the front-end.
Who you are
You believe that APIs will drive the world.
You are interested in Developer Experience, and want to make sure that what you ship facilitates the life of other developers.
You are curious about innovative technologies, eventually leading personal subjects on the matter.
You have experience with developing and extending large and complex systems.
You have worked in Agile environments and are passionate about shipping high quality code!
What is in it for you
You will be part of a recognized engineering R&D team in our industry with an active presence to international conferences, meetups and demos all around the globe.
Our culture keeps evolving, and you will be expected to contribute actively with new ideas to complement and enhance the existing programs that include frictionless internal mobility, 10% time, mentoring, technical talks, hackathons, etc.
At Criteo, we value your work-life balance with a remote policy to help you to reach this balance (some of our positions are open to full-remote workers : please ask to your Recruiter to know more about our remote policy). Our R&D is located in our Paris, Grenoble and Barcelona offices.
We offer a competitive package, a healthcare insurance and meal tickets (tickets restaurant)
Are you curious about our company culture? Take a look to our career website : https://careers.criteo.com/working-in-R&D
At Criteo, we believe the future is wide open when it includes everyone. We are committed to creating an environment where all Criteos feel a sense of belonging. We nourish our diversity by listening to all cultures within Criteo - and there are many. We are proud to be a global team and conscious that it takes people with different perspectives, thoughts and cultures to succeed. We want you to come as you are so we can succeed together.
Criteo collects your personal data for the purposes of managing Criteo's recruitment related activities. Consequently, Criteo may use your personal data in relation to the evaluation and selection of applicants. Your information will be accessible to the different Criteo entities across the world. By clicking the "Apply" button you expressly give your consent.
Public, IPO 2013
Measuring return on post-click sales, Criteo makes ROI transparent and easy to measure. Criteo has 1,700+ employees in 27 offices across the Americas, Europe and Asia-Pacific, serving 9,250+ advertisers worldwide and direct relationships with 11,000+ publishers.
Unlike the vast majority of the market, Criteo claims it uses a transparent cost-per-click model and measures value purely on post-click sales. This demanding model is supported by sophisticated predictive technology. It processes a vast amount of rich purchase-intent data in real-time to identify buyers and deliver dynamically-created ads which are personalized for each consumer.